When it comes to synonyms for "hast a stab," there are several options to choose from, each with their own nuances. One could say that you "take a crack at" something, indicating that you will give it your best shot. Alternatively, you might "try your hand" at something, which suggests a willingness to attempt to do something, even if you're not an expert. Another option is to "take a swing" at something, which carries a sense of confidence and determination. No matter which synonym you choose, it's clear that you're ready to give it your all and take on a challenge.
